WebJul 7, 2024 · Once Prosecco is opened it should be consumed within 24 hours. Using a Champagne stopper will help extend its life but not by more than another 12 hours. Drinking flat Prosecco isn’t bad for you, it’s just not bubbly. Once Prosecco goes flat, it is like any other white wine which has a shelf life of about 2-3 days.
